Expenses and Rates of Registered Agency Services

Upon choosing a registered agency, understanding the costs and pricing associated is essential for cost management. Generally, the cost of registered agent offerings differs based on the company and the offerings they include. An inexpensive registered agent may cost anywhere from 50 to $300 USD annually. Basic plans usually include notification features and compliance alerts, while more comprehensive packages may cover filings of annual reports and management of business mail.

Organizations should weigh the long-term costs related to registered agent services. While some providers may offer cheap registered agent services initially, they might not include all important capabilities such as compliance tracking or management of legal documents. It's essential to assess the total registered agent continuation funds and any additional costs for services like mail transfer or compliance assistance, which can increase substantially over time.

In numerous jurisdictions, having a designated agent is a statutory necessity for forming specific business entities, such as limited liability companies and incorporated entities. Each state has particular registered agent standards, which may include having a physical address within the state and being available during normal operating times. A dependable registered agent service not only assists meet these requirements but also offers additional assistance, such as compliance reminders and the handling of annual report filings, simplifying the overall compliance process for companies.

Neglect to appoint a registered agent can lead to grave consequences, including loss of compliance status with the jurisdiction and challenges in legal matters.
